Transaction 1601b391291b66ef3c0b52e9ca5b79a9c846ca5d4c1e877ea2e0f78836106ffd

84 Input
2 Outputs
  • 1601b391291b66ef3c0b52e9ca5b79a9c846ca5d4c1e877ea2e0f78836106ffd:0
  • value  6295880
    address  3LLAcAAv4fAzUGYU2Lu7skxbqLxCnQVZfE
  • 1601b391291b66ef3c0b52e9ca5b79a9c846ca5d4c1e877ea2e0f78836106ffd:1
  • value  71438
    address  3AtWQfEH8NBvDTYkakt3KhxNcoHgtCMXng